These are precancels that just happen to be used by companies that used perfins. These are not listed in any precancel catalog, but may be listed in a perfins catalog.

As I mentioned, djd has shown another genre all together. It may be call a local "commemorative" or "souvenir" precancel they principally are used in relation to local Philatelic events. These almost always privately applied with tacit or no approval from the general post office. These are not well documented, but often command a premium at auctions.

In the Transportation Series all of the precancels are available as "for collectors" unprecancelled stamps. Then there are the later ones, that are "service inscribed" as the USPS calls them. As you state one can collect these either way. I collect the series specialized and my tagged stamps and the precancels are all mixed in.
